The LIFE WADER project LIFE20NAT/UK/000277 is a five year project that aims to improve the condition of the river, intertidal and marine habitats of the Northumberland Coast and Tweed catchment for the species that depend on them. The project area incorporates Lindisfarne National Nature Reserve.
Lindisfarne National Nature Reserve is one of the most important sites for breeding shorebirds in north-east England with 65km of coastline. This is an exciting opportunity to help protect this internationally important site through the education of visitors and extensive monitoring and management of nesting shorebirds across the Reserve.
